Output e4fe814fa7af77571d26ada2084ec982201dd1509e99fb6a55baffb43fba2ea8:1

value
7616882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81f5a1a834804d25dc2cbb6d573c086fa79a02c3 OP_EQUAL
address
3DYBM4evGHdg6zPCqqKFA28r3W8vjSPz9B
transaction
e4fe814fa7af77571d26ada2084ec982201dd1509e99fb6a55baffb43fba2ea8
spent
true